测试人员 如何定位软件缺陷

2025-06-27 15:23:21
推荐回答(4个)
回答1:

这个说起来很复杂。需要很多知识和测试经验。你要对你们的软件、系统、服务器(我们成为测试环境)很了解才可以相对准确的定位bug。然而有的bug你定位不了很正常。通过长期的测试工作你会慢慢熟练、准确的定位bug的。祝你好运~

回答2:

不符合需求,不符合用户要求

回答3:

会导致系统崩溃无法正常运转的,严重影响功能的,一般性的,界面性的小错误

回答4:

:木桶原理:
木桶是什么?生产的软件产品的全面质量管理(TQM)的概念。产品质量的分析,设计和实施的关键因素,测试应该是在一个金融辅助检查手段的管理,支持,甚至文化因素也会影响最终产品的质量。应该说,测试是一个必要的条件,以提高产品的质量,同时也提高产品的质量是最直接,最有效的手段,但决不是一个根本手段。相反,提高产品质量权重,在测试的所有费用,这将是一个恐怖的长期灾难。
:错误80-20原则:
80%的软件缺陷常常生存的空间中的20%的软件。这个原则告诉我们,如果你想使软件测试有效,请记得访问它的往往是高风险的多很多。在那里发现软件缺陷的可能性。这一原则具有十分重要的意义,为软件测试人员的测试和缺陷检出率提高了工作效率。基于此原理的智能测试仪很快就会发现更多的缺陷愚蠢的测试人员和到处搜寻,漫无目的地走着。 80-20原则的另一种情况,系统分析,系统设计,系统实施阶段的审查和测试工作的认识,并避免80%的软件缺陷,因为系统的测试可以帮助我们确定剩余的缺陷80%在最后的5%的软件缺陷,通过广泛的用于曝光出来之前相当长的一段时间,也可以只在系统交付。软件测试只能保证尽可能多尽可能找到软件缺陷,但不能保证能够发现所有的软件缺陷。 80-20原则反映到软件测试的自动化,实践已经证明,80%的软件缺陷可以利用的手工测试,结果发现,有20%的软件缺陷可以使用自动化测试可以发现。双方的横截面,有大约5%的软件缺陷发现和校正通过其他手段。由于测试只能保证尽可能多地发现错误,并不能保证能够找到的所有错误。

80/20原则
项目的量的1.80%被用于20%的需求
2.80%的开发成本花费在20%的部件
3.80%的误差是由20%的成员
20%的变化所造成的推迟或4.80%,返工
5.80%的系统资源的消耗的20%的部件
6.80%,进度完成20%
7.80%的20%的时间功能